The Challenge of Poor Network Conditions

During high-traffic Teams meetings, network conditions can sometimes deteriorate, leading to reduced video quality. Limited bandwidth often compels the system to transmit lower-resolution videos, resulting in a subpar user experience. Traditional upscaling methods have long struggled to produce clear and sharp images, often leaving participants with blurry or pixelated visuals.

Introducing Super Resolution for Teams

To overcome these challenges, Microsoft Teams now incorporates Super Resolution, a technology that harnesses the power of artificial intelligence (AI) to enhance video resolution. Unlike conventional upscaling techniques, Super Resolution leverages advanced machine learning algorithms to analyze and reconstruct video frames, delivering remarkably crisp and detailed imagery.

This innovative approach not only restores lost details but also minimizes artifacts and noise, ensuring that participants see each other clearly regardless of the initial video resolution. Here’s how it works:

  1. AI-Powered Upscaling: When network conditions are less than optimal, Super Resolution kicks in, analyzing the incoming low-resolution video feed and intelligently upsampling it to higher resolutions.
  2. Real-time Optimization: The process happens in real time, meaning there is no perceptible delay between the original video stream and the enhanced output.
  3. Adaptive Performance: The effectiveness of Super Resolution varies depending on the extent of upscaling required. Severe degradation in video quality due to poor network conditions sees the most dramatic improvements, while slight degradations still benefit from subtle enhancements.

User Experience and Subjective Assessments

To validate the impact of Super Resolution, Microsoft conducted extensive user testing. Participants were asked to rate the perceived video quality on a scale ranging from -3 (“Much Worse”) to +3 (“Much Better”), comparing videos both with and without Super Resolution enabled. The results were impressive:

  • An average improvement of +0.6 on the Comparative Mean Opinion Score (CMOS).
  • 68% of users reported that Super Resolution produced significantly better video quality.

These findings underscore the tangible benefits of Super Resolution, demonstrating its ability to elevate the overall video conferencing experience.

Energy Efficiency and Customization

Recognizing the importance of battery life for mobile users, Microsoft designed Super Resolution with energy efficiency in mind. By default, the feature is enabled when devices are plugged into a power source, ensuring optimal video quality without compromising battery life. For battery-powered sessions, Super Resolution is automatically disabled to preserve energy.

Users also have the flexibility to manually control the feature through the “Video Settings” menu, giving them full autonomy over their video conferencing preferences.

Availability and Future Expansion

Initially released for Snapdragon X-based Copilot+ PCs, Super Resolution is currently supported on major OEM platforms like Surface, Dell, HP, Asus, Acer, Samsung, and Lenovo. Microsoft is committed to expanding this feature to additional devices, including those powered by Intel and AMD CPUs, aiming to make Super Resolution a universal standard across all compatible hardware.
